Subject[PATCH] perf/x86/intel/uncore: fix memory leaks on allocation failures
Date
From: Colin Ian King <colin.king@canonical.com>

Currently if an allocation fails then the error return paths
don't free up any currently allocated pmus[].boxes and pmus causing
a memory leak. Add an error clean up exit path that frees these
objects.

Detected by CoverityScan, CID#711632 ("Resource Leak")

Fixes: 087bfbb03269 ("perf/x86: Add generic Intel uncore PMU support")
Signed-off-by: Colin Ian King <colin.king@canonical.com>
